Durability: Wood handles can withstand heavy use, but may wear down over time

Wood handles are renowned for their durability and ability to withstand the rigors of heavy use. This is particularly true for hammers, which are subjected to repeated impacts and stress. The natural fibers in wood provide a unique combination of strength and flexibility, allowing the handle to absorb shock and resist breaking under normal conditions. However, it's important to note that while wood handles can endure significant wear and tear, they are not indestructible.

Over time, the constant pounding and pressure can cause the wood to wear down, leading to a decrease in grip and control. This wear can manifest in several ways, including the development of cracks, splinters, or a general smoothing of the surface, which can make the hammer more difficult to hold securely. Additionally, exposure to moisture or extreme temperatures can accelerate the degradation process, potentially weakening the handle's structural integrity.

To maximize the lifespan of a wood-handled hammer, it's essential to provide proper care and maintenance. This includes regularly inspecting the handle for signs of damage, such as cracks or loose splinters, and addressing these issues promptly. Applying a protective sealant or oil can also help to preserve the wood and prevent it from drying out or cracking. Furthermore, storing the hammer in a dry, controlled environment when not in use can help to minimize the effects of moisture and temperature fluctuations.

Shock Absorption: Wood handles can absorb some shock, reducing the impact on the user's hands

Wood handles are renowned for their ability to absorb shock, a critical feature when considering the comfort and safety of the user. When a hammer with a wooden handle strikes an object, the wood fibers compress and then expand, dissipating some of the energy from the impact. This natural cushioning effect reduces the amount of shock transmitted to the user's hand, minimizing fatigue and the risk of injury over prolonged use.

The shock absorption properties of wood are particularly beneficial for tasks that require repetitive hammering, such as driving nails or breaking apart materials. Carpenters and construction workers often prefer wood-handled hammers for these tasks, as the reduced shock can lead to increased productivity and decreased discomfort. Additionally, the shock absorption can help prevent conditions such as carpal tunnel syndrome and other repetitive strain injuries that can result from using tools with less forgiving handles.

Different types of wood can offer varying degrees of shock absorption. For instance, hickory and ash are commonly used for hammer handles due to their excellent shock-absorbing qualities. Hickory, in particular, is favored for its durability and ability to withstand the rigors of heavy use while still providing a comfortable grip. Ash, on the other hand, is lighter and offers a good balance between strength and flexibility, making it another popular choice for tool handles.

In comparison to metal or plastic handles, wood handles generally provide superior shock absorption. Metal handles can be quite unforgiving, transmitting most of the shock directly to the user's hand, which can lead to discomfort and potential injury. Plastic handles, while lighter than metal, do not offer the same level of shock absorption as wood and can become brittle over time, reducing their effectiveness.

Cost: Wood-handled hammers are often more affordable than those with synthetic handles

Wood-handled hammers are often more affordable than those with synthetic handles, making them an attractive option for budget-conscious consumers. This cost difference can be attributed to several factors. Firstly, wood is a more readily available and cheaper material compared to synthetic alternatives like fiberglass or carbon fiber. Secondly, the manufacturing process for wood handles is generally less complex and labor-intensive, resulting in lower production costs.

However, it's important to note that the initial cost savings of wood-handled hammers may not always translate to long-term value. Wood handles can be more susceptible to wear and tear, especially in harsh working conditions or if not properly maintained. This may lead to a shorter lifespan for the tool, potentially necessitating more frequent replacements and ultimately increasing overall costs.

In contrast, synthetic handles often offer greater durability and resistance to environmental factors, which can make them a more cost-effective choice in the long run. Additionally, synthetic materials can provide better grip and shock absorption, enhancing user comfort and reducing the risk of injury during extended use.

When considering the cost of wood-handled hammers versus synthetic alternatives, it's essential to weigh the initial purchase price against factors like durability, maintenance requirements, and user comfort. While wood-handled hammers may be more affordable upfront, synthetic handles could offer better value over time, especially for professionals or serious DIY enthusiasts who require reliable and long-lasting tools.
